Before you can conjure up some yummy eats, you have to get the movie ready:

MOVIE: Casper (Don’t have it? Get it at Amazon or see more options)
RUNNING TIME: 1 hour, 40 minutes
YEAR OF RELEASE: 1995
RATING: PG
STARRING: Christina Ricci, Bill Pullman, Cathy Moriarty

Entrée: Lobster mac and cheese

Casper is set at the stunning but spooky Whipstaff Manor in sweetly named Friendship, Maine. Maine is known for being home to lighthouses, beautiful scenery, Stephen King (who even gets a slight nod in the movie) and, of course, lobster.

Dessert: Happy little ghost sugar cookies

Is there anything sweeter than first love, even if it is between a human and a ghost? Not really, except maybe these happy ghost sugar cookies from Sarah’s Bake Studio.

Use a tulip cookie cutter to get the perfect ghost shape. These cookies are also super easy to decorate, using just white icing and a black food pen so you can get all the kids involved. Even the littlest ones can take part!
